A Blackbaud Case Study
Archbishop Moeller High School, a private Catholic all-male school in Cincinnati, needed to modernize its admissions experience before the 2015 season. Moving from Admissions Office in Education Edge to Blackbaud’s onBoard, the school aimed to personalize communications, streamline processes, and improve enrollment outcomes.
By requiring families to opt into onBoard and rigorously preparing staff with weekly training and test runs, Moeller narrowed its candidate funnel and delivered a clearer, more guided application experience. The results: a 96% application-to-decision conversion, applications rising from 485 (Class of 2019) to 492 (Class of 2020, mid-cycle), and achieving 100% — ultimately 108% — of first-day registration goals, with families praising the easier, more personalized process.
